Are the Jokes On Us?
I admit, I cringe whenever I hear Martin talk about Pam's "beady beads" or her "kitchen." Funny as hell in the 90s and I will admit it's still funny now -- though I think I"m more "naturally" aware of the sting the term can cause. Like anything else, though, many times it depends on who is saying the term.

Maybe it's a natural hair insult when you were a kid -- back then, "nappy" was a fighting word. Yeah, I know many naturals today embrace the word now, but it was not the business back then. Are there certain natural hair insults that we need to rethink or are we too sensitive?


Is there a Naturals' Pass?
Many times, we get offended based on who lobs the insult. I know I've seen plenty of eyebrow raising things on forums. Most of the time, it's "packaged" differently, by typing of hair, as in type 1, 2 and 3 hair is somehow better.

Hair typing still gets the side eye from me, but oh, well. That doesn't mean that naturals can't, and won't, insult fellow naturals. However, I think the sting doesn't hurt as much? It's wrong, but it's almost like it's a bit more acceptable when from your own.

But a relaxed girl? Sorry, she can't say nothing, as we saw in Char Jay's hilarious YouTube vid, Sh*t Relaxed Girls Say to Natural Girls."

Online Natural Hair Spoof


Online video spoofs are all the rage ... from Awkward Black Girl about the adventures of an awkward Black girl's work and social foibles to the funny as hell, yet socio-political with heavy doses of satire and comedy, Sh*t White Girls Say to Black Girls and the to-die for Black & Sexy TV about a guy's celibate adventures.

So you knew it was only a matter of time before naturals joined in, as I saw on CurlyNikki.com. Check out this vid from @CharJay, Sh*t Relaxed Girls Say to Natural Girls.





I think I about died when she said,"Oh, you don't wanna wear a hat! Well, how about a comb, because you need to do something with that head!"

Can you say H-I-L-A-R! That's what makes these online parodies so damn funny. There are bits of "truth" in all of them, because you know naturals have heard all of the lines mentioned in this vid before:

"What you put in your hair to make it so curly?"
"Is that a texturizer?"
"My husband would leave me if I went natural. He love my straight hair."
"Girl, you look like you came straight out of the 70s with that afro."
"India Arie"
"What is the name of that wig?"
"Who you trying to look like, Erykah Badu?"
"I know you are going to straighten your hair for the interview!"

Gather a few naturals in a room and I can bet we've heard variations of all of these lines, from well-meaning friends worried that we'll never date, marry or find a man because of our natural hair,  to your well intentioned, but hair struck, tell it like it T-I-S grandmother, to people clowning on your natural hair (yes, it happens).
